Transaction ecdc8fbba7a5cc856e50befc83cc83c71f4a0335d54285b4a7e0db0c5c478cea
1 Input
1 Output
-
ecdc8fbba7a5cc856e50befc83cc83c71f4a0335d54285b4a7e0db0c5c478cea:0
- value
- 525301
- script pubkey
- OP_0 OP_PUSHBYTES_20 d7a1e7fb0f1a0bb7307e6498198fda61a7f0d201
- address
- bc1q67s707c0rg9mwvr7vjvpnr76vxnlp5spt2jy96